>>> TD continued… TD is noted as:
Michael L. Smith >>> “The belief that social progress is driven by technological innovation, which in turn follows an “inevitable course.” - Smith
Bruce Bimber >>> “The idea that technological development determines social change…” – Bimber
Rosalind Williams >>> “Technology determines history.” – Williams

Augmented Reality (AR) Live in real time display
Live, real world environment
Real time, 3D images augmenting real world.
Computer generated images overlapping real time pictures.
Impact of AR Allows reality info to come interactive and digitally obtainable. Advertising, education, entertainment
How does it work? >> tracking devices, fiducial markers
Fidiucal Marker Fiducal markers – objects placed in field view of imaging system appears in image for point of reference.
Tracking Devices Tracking Devices – tech involved in AR & ability to see position of input devices & image of objects in view of the device.
Virtual Reality - replicated environment, stimulates presence in real/imagine worlds - user interacts within worlds, generated worlds.
